Transaction 7e522e667525205967107026d0449021a195d35509b3d83ab8752637596727ee

1 Input
2 Outputs
  • 7e522e667525205967107026d0449021a195d35509b3d83ab8752637596727ee:0
  • value  13049660
    address  16FcgZXEtbv9NNc3FpGTRYsiC7URwgAuAw
  • 7e522e667525205967107026d0449021a195d35509b3d83ab8752637596727ee:1
  • value  24362310
    address  14Xqv1f5PF5SQXZWueC3mcrp5Kcufudd1x